Dynamic Instability of Laminates Subjected to Temperature Field

Publication: Journal of Engineering Mechanics
Volume 124, Issue 10

Abstract

The dynamic instability of laminated composite plates subjected to thermal load is investigated. The formulation is based on first-order shear deformation theory and Lagrange's equation of motion. The non-linearity due to moderately large deformation of the laminates is considered using von Karaman's assumption. The eigenvalue type of solution for the nonlinear problem is evaluated through an iterative procedure. The boundaries of the primary instability region are presented using the relationship between the excitation frequency of the temperature load and the amplitude of the dynamic load for various levels of amplitude of vibrations of the laminates.
